4.0 out of 5 stars Good Read, June 7, 2010
This review is from: A Toast Before Dying (Mali Anderson Mystery) (Mass Market Paperback)
A Toast Before Dying is a thoughtfully, engaging mystery. Mali Anderson, the ex-detective, has to solve a crime that a dear friend has been wrongly accused of committing, and in doing so, Mali uncovers the seedy underworld of Harlem nightlife and crooked politicians. The story is perfectly paced and has a very satisfying ending.

3.0 out of 5 stars Interesting premise, but predictable., April 11, 1999
By A Customer
This review is from: A Toast Before Dying (Mali Anderson Mystery) (Mass Market Paperback)
I read the synopsis on the back cover and decided to give it a try. I could see that it was going to be a good premise, but it took one scene to disappoint me. Not to give anything away but Mali learns about a murder from dialogue that was simply unbelievable. Even though one of the two people speaking was supposed to be drunk, there was just too much information given at that time, especially since the characters already knew what had been done. It was a disappointing setup to begin the end of the mystery. I may read the first Mali mystery in the future, but not at this time. Great group of characters and Harlem history included, though.

4.0 out of 5 stars Three Cheers and Four Stars for A Toast Before Dying!, December 2, 1998
By A Customer
I really liked this book. If you had asked me right after I finished the last page, I would've told you that I loved this book, but after I thought about it awhile, well, like is good too! There were a few things resolved too quickly, a few too many strings left hanging for me to really love this book. I think hardcore mystery fans might be a light disappointed, but as I read only 4-5 a year I thoroughly enjoyed this.

I loved reading about Harlem. Edwards does a wonderful job of balancing Harlem of today and yesterday. The characters are skillfully presented. Edwards gives the reader enough information to keep them vested and interested in the characters and story. I for one will buy the next Mali Anderson mystery.
